Objective: This study aims to characterize the abnormal changes in placental DNA methylation associated with conotruncal heart defects (CTDs) and the level of methylation as epigenetic biomarkers for CTDs detection.Entities:

TOF: tetralogy of Fallot; DORV: double outlet right ventricle; TGA: transposition of great artery; PAVSD: pulmonary atresia with ventricular septal defect.
FIGURE 1Heat map showing the differential methylation levels of CpG loci in placental DNA of cases compared with normal controls. Red represents hypermethylation, blue represents hypomethylation, the purple are the cases, the yellow are controls. (A) CTDs vs. controls; (B) TOF vs. controls; (C) DORV vs. controls; (D) TGA vs. controls; (E) PAVSD vs. controls.
FIGURE 2Receiver-operating-characteristics (ROC) curves showing accuracy of methylation profile of placental DNA CpG in prediction of CTDs. (A) cg04328562(CNN1); area under ROC curves (AUC) = 0.917 (95%CI, 0.831–1.0). (B) cg05167251 (chr2; HOXD9); area under ROC curves (AUC) = 0.917 (95%CI, 0.8–1.0).
